Third-party services
PicchuSpot may use trusted service providers to operate the website, client portal, file storage, hosting, and communications. These may include Supabase for authentication, database, and storage services; Vercel for hosting and deployment; and Resend or another email provider for service emails. Crisp is used for live support when a visitor explicitly requests live human help, and Google Analytics is used for analytics when a visitor accepts analytics cookies.
Google Analytics helps us understand basic website usage and conversion measurement only after analytics cookies are accepted. Analytics cookies may be rejected through the cookie controls.
Crisp live support loads only when you explicitly ask to talk with a person. If you continue to live support, Crisp may receive your name, email address, current page path, recent AI chat context, and messages you enter into the native Crisp chat. Crisp may set a support-session cookie to keep the conversation connected; PicchuSpot configures this cookie with a 30-day expiration.
You can decline live support and continue using the AI assistant or the contact page. The analytics cookie choice remains separate from the live-support action.
